What Risks Should You Be Aware of When Using BCAAs?

While BCAAs are generally safe for most individuals, some potential risks may arise, particularly with improper usage. Common concerns include digestive issues, such as bloating or discomfort, which can occur with excessive dosages. To mitigate these risks, it is essential to adhere to recommended dosages and monitor personal tolerance levels. Furthermore, individuals with specific medical conditions or those taking certain medications should consult healthcare professionals before starting BCAA supplementation to avoid adverse interactions or side effects. Being proactive about these considerations can help ensure safe and effective use.

How Can You Minimise the Risk of Adverse Reactions to BCAAs?

Reducing the likelihood of adverse reactions to BCAA supplementation involves implementing several preventive measures. Beginning with lower doses helps assess individual tolerance, gradually increasing intake as necessary. Additionally, spacing doses throughout the day rather than consuming a large quantity all at once can alleviate digestive strain. Staying well-hydrated while taking BCAAs can further assist the body in processing these amino acids effectively. By adopting these strategies, individuals can maintain effective recovery approaches while minimising the risk of adverse effects.

What Variations Exist Among Different BCAA Formulations?

BCAA formulations can differ significantly, affecting usability and effectiveness. The two primary forms are powders and capsules, each offering unique advantages. Powders typically provide faster absorption and can be mixed into various beverages, making them convenient for both pre- and post-workout consumption. Capsules, while easy to transport, may take longer to digest. Additionally, formulations vary in amino acid ratios, influencing effectiveness based on individual workout goals. Understanding these variations assists users in selecting the formulation that best meets their needs for effective recovery support.

How Do Different BCAA Ratios Impact Performance?

The ratios of BCAAs, particularly 2:1:1 versus 4:1:1, significantly influence muscle protein synthesis and recovery. The 2:1:1 leucine:isoleucine:valine ratio is a common formulation that provides balanced benefits for most athletes. In contrast, the 4:1:1 ratio boasts a higher concentration of leucine, which may be more effective for those focused on enhancing muscle growth and recovery. Understanding these ratios is essential for users to select the most effective formula based on workout intensity and specific performance objectives, ensuring optimal recovery and enhancement.
